On the periodic table, the elements known as noble gases are all found in
period 2.
period 6.
group 15.
group 18.

group 18
Explanation: The noble gases (He, Ne, Ar, Kr, Xe, Rn) occupy the far-right column of the periodic table, which is group 18.
